The Nigerian Journal of Sustainability Research has recently published a commentary on the 2026 UTME policies, emphasizing the long-term impacts of the 150-mark cut-off policy on the Nigerian educational ecosystem. As the nation grapples with a high number of university applicants versus limited carrying capacity, the policy serves as a necessary mechanism for channeling talent into sustainable pathways.
The research highlights that prioritizing courses in Agriculture and Education, as evidenced by the flexible admission policies, is a vital step toward ensuring that the nation's human capital is directed toward critical developmental sectors. By lowering the entry barriers for these specific programs, the government aims to address the shortage of skilled personnel in fields essential to the national economy. This academic approach aims to foster a system where every qualified student has a path, even if it is not necessarily their 'first-choice' traditional course.
For students, this means that while the competitive spirit is high, there is a systemic effort to encourage academic diversification. When choosing an institution or course, students are encouraged to look beyond the 'prestige' of traditional degrees and consider the viability of these supported programs. Research suggests that students who align their career paths with national needs not only secure admission more easily but also find greater opportunities for scholarships and industrial training. In the 2026 session, sustainability is not just a buzzword; it is a framework for ensuring that the Nigerian higher education sector remains robust, inclusive, and forward-looking despite the challenges of over-subscription and funding.
